The Digital Asset Co-ordinator will be responsible for the coordination, management, archiving and maintenance of digital assets across internal systems and the Quiet Mark (QM) UK and global websites. This role ensures assets are accurately tracked, uploaded, and maintained, supporting both operational efficiency and external communications.

Asset Storage & Organisation
- Upload and organise assets within Google Drive
- Link all assets to the relevant Trello cards for visibility and workflow management
- Maintain a clear and structured digital filing system
Website Content & Uploads
- Coordinate asset uploads to the QM website
- Make ad-hoc website updates, including:
- Spelling corrections
- Image updates
- Product title changes
Product & Website Maintenance
- Remove products from the QM website that are no longer certified
- Conduct manual audits across retailer websites to ensure accuracy
- Fix broken links, URL errors, including 404 error codes and incorrect “buy” links
- Check and verify product certification status as required
